    Why do people prefer democracy? Explain with four reasons.                                                          [Delhi 2008]

    Answer:

    People do prefer democracy because of various reasons like:
    (a) Democracy promotes equality among citizens. In democracy each citizen is given equal rights and freedoms. There is no discrimination on the basis of religion caste colour etc. Democracy aims at equitable distribution of income and products among citizens.
    (b) Democracy enhances dignity of individuals. Democracy permits political equality for all its citizens. No individual is discriminated against on the basis of caste religion class or gender. In democracy there is absence of any domination and conflicts. Thus it implies every citizen enjoys dignity and freedom in democracy.
    (c) Quality involves in decision-making. As democracy is based on deliberation and negotiations it improves the quality of decision making. In democracy every citizen takes part in the decision-making process either directly or indirectly through the elected representatives.
    (d) Democracy provides acceptable method to resolve conflict. Democracy provides an effective and acceptable method to resolve conflicts. It tries to reduce tension. The majority works with minority. Besides democracy provides room to correct mistakes through deliberations and discussion in the legislature.
